The station offers a range of fac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. There is a ticket office open from 5:55 AM to 11:50 PM on weekdays and a bit shorter on Sundays, from 9:45 AM to 5:30 PM.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, and they are equipped for online ticket collection as well. It's worth noting that accessible ticket machines are in place and an induction loop is available for hearing aid users.
Accessibility is a key consideration, though West Allerton is a Category C station. This means that it comes with a 23cm step out of the ticket office, followed by two flights of stairs down to the platforms. Assistance is available with advance booking, helping to ensure that all passengers can travel confidently.
Safety is bolstered by CCTV surveillance while customer help points are strategically placed. Notably, there are no toilets, waiting rooms, or refreshment facilities on the premises. Yet, the station offers free WiFi for those who might want to while away their time surfing the web, or planning the next leg of their journey. Bicycle storage solutions are non-existent, but cycle hire information can be found, although it is not specifically available at the station.

It is well-integrated with local bus services, with a bus stop located 200 yards away from the station. The Rail Replacement Services pick up and drop off on Booker Avenue, making it convenient whether you're heading to Liverpool or Warrington. Although the station does not have its own taxi rank, taxi services can be availed through various online platforms. At Barnsley Train Station, convenience meets accessibility with a range of facilities to enhance your travel experience. Need to buy a ticket? The ticket office is open from 6:00 AM to 7:30 PM on weekdays and slightly shorter hours on Sundays. There are also ticket machines where you can collect tickets purchased online. It's worth noting that smartcards are issued here, although smartcard validators aren't available just yet.
Accessibility at the station is top-notch, with step-free access provided across all areas and elevators connecting the two platforms. For those needing additional assistance, help is available during staffed hours, and you can arrange Passenger Assist up to 2 hours before your journey. While there is a small charge for using public toilets, disabled customers can access them for free. Baby changing facilities are also provided, but sadly there isn’t a waiting room on site—although there are plenty of seating areas available.
If cycling is part of your journey, you're in luck. Bicycle storage is secure with 24 spaces equipped with CCTV, ensuring peace of mind while you travel. Feel like grabbing a bite or doing a spot of shopping? Shops and an ATM are conveniently located nearby, although refreshment facilities are absent within the station itself. As for those working on the go, keep in mind that public Wi-Fi is not available.
Barnsley Train Station offers seamless connections to other modes of transport. Despite there being no dedicated cycle hire facilities, local bus services and taxis are readily accessible. For bus services, visit Northern Railway for travel options. Rail replacement services operate from the layby on Schwabisch Gmund Way, making your onward journey equally hassle-free.
